1834 - 1884 Person Name: G. Lomas Composer of "CHAMOUNI" in Plymouth Sunday-School Hymnal Born: 1834, Birch Hall, Bolton, Lancashire, England.
Died: 1884, Sheffield, South Yorkshire, England.
A student of William Sterndale Bennett and Charles Steggall, Lomas received his BMus degree from New College, Oxford. He played the organ at Didsbury Parish Church, and at Emmanuel Church, Barlow Moor, Manchester (1858-84).

George Lomas was born in England and was a volunteer organist for twenty-five years before becoming a professional musician. He received his Bachelor of Arts degree in music at age forty-five, only five years before his death.
